  • Patent number: 11560706
    Abstract: Disclosed herewith a modular integrated building and a construction method thereof. The building comprises multiple prefabricated room units (1). A bottom of a load-bearing structure of the prefabricated room unit (1) is provided with a semi-prefabricated connecting port (2). Reinforcing bars arranged at a top of the prefabricated room unit (1) of a next floor are inserted in the connecting port (2) and thus connected with reinforcing bars arranged therein, so that the prefabricated room units (1) of two adjacent floors are connected with each other through in-situ casting concrete in the connecting port (2). A cast-in-situ concrete interlayer (3) is arranged on a top plate (11) of the prefabricated room unit (1) of a next floor, for connecting adjacent prefabricated room units (1) of a same floor together.

  • Patent number: 11541625
    Abstract: A wall assembly is manufactured for supporting an exterior covering of a structure. The wall assembly includes a frame assembly including a top member and a bottom member spaced from the top member. The frame assembly further includes a plurality of vertical members spaced from each other and coupled to and extending between the top and bottom members. The plurality of vertical members each have an exterior surface configured to face an exterior of the structure. A rigid foam layer is directly coupled to the exterior surface of the plurality of vertical members. A sheathing layer is coupled to the rigid foam layer opposite the plurality of vertical members with the sheathing layer configured to receive the exterior covering.

  • Patent number: 8555587
    Abstract: A restoration anchoring system for use in cavity wall structures having an inner wythe and an outer wythe that requires remediation or re-anchoring is disclosed. The anchoring system employs a three-part system that is installed within the existing bed joints of the outer wythe to reattach and re-anchor the outer wythe to the structural inner wythe. The three-part system includes a helical dowel, a seismic T-clip and a reinforcement member. The helical dowel is self-threading and self-drilling. When the three-part system is installed within the outer wythe and attached to the inner wythe, the system is captively embedded in the outer wythe thereby providing a seismic construct.

  • Patent number: 8429869
    Abstract: A locking system for mechanical joining of rectangular floorboards having a body and long and short edges. Said locking system including a tongue and a groove for vertical locking of two joint short edges and for horizontal joining a locking groove formed in the underside of a first one of the short joint edges, and a portion projecting from the second short joint edge having a locking element cooperating with the locking groove. The tongue is arranged on the second short edge. The groove is arranged on the first short edge. The projecting portion is integrally formed with the board, by working of the body of the board.
